Yesterday (July 20) was the 40th anniversary of the Apollo 11 moon landing. It was a day to celebrate the achievement of mankind in flying to the moon, walking on the surface, and then flying back again. That is, if you believe it ever actually happened.

While I hues the majority of people, especially Americans, believe it did actually happen, there are millions around the world who at least have doubts, which they express in the form of a moon landing conspiracy theory.

The theory goes that rather than actually making the trip, the whole thing was staged, with the shuttle landing and Neil Armstrong’s walking on the moon all being filmed in a studio somewhere on Earth.

This video shows an MSNBC debate from 2002 exploring the hoax theory and the evidence for the conspiracy having taken place. It also includes footage of Buzz Aldrin punching a guy in the face, which is brilliant to watch.
